The new cameras are suitable for securing locations such as small businesses, boutiques, restaurants, hotels and residences.
“The M1043-W and M1044-W cameras are an attractive addition to our M10 Series,” explained Phil Doyle, regional director for Northern Europe. “New features include edge storage and support for wireless 802.11n standard with Wi-Fi Protected Set-Up (WPS) for easy and secure wireless network.”
Doyle – who writes our regular IP-related blog entitled The Networker – added: “We believe that the small and smart design, together with new features, will make these cameras the ideal choice for small businesses, retail and residential video surveillance.”
These latest models in the Axis M10 Series provide excellent video quality at 30 frames per second in both SVGA (M1043-W) and HDTV 720p (M1044-W) resolutions. They feature wireless capabilities with WiFi Protected Setup protocol, which simplify the process of configuring security on wireless networks.
The combination of the wireless 802.11n standard and the WPS protocol guarantees user-friendliness and high network security.
Edge storage includes support for local storage on micro-SDHC cards as well as recording to network shares such as Network-Attached Storage (NAS). Edge storage creates the possibility to build cost-efficient and reliable recording solutions, and can (for example) be used to achieve redundancy in a system.
Passive IR sensors for movement detection
The cameras also feature a passive infrared (PIR) sensor for detecting movement even in the dark, and a white LED light for illuminating the scene automatically when motion is detected or when requested by the user.
They support two-way audio with an integrated microphone and speaker, allowing remote users to listen in on an area as well as communicate with visitors or intruders.
In addition to these features, they include I/O ports (one input and one output) for connecting devices such as sensors and external relays to activate lights or open/close doors.
The network cameras are supported by the industry’s largest base of video management software through the Axis’ Application Development Partner Program and Axis Camera Station. In addition, the cameras include support for Axis’ Camera Application Platform and Video Hosting System (AVHS) with ‘One-Click Camera’ connection for managing video monitoring services over the Internet.
